SANTANA 58, EL CAJON VALLEY 55 – The Santana Sultans outlasted the El Cajon Valley Braves in a Grossmont Valley league contest in Santee on Tuesday night, improving to 2-0 on the young league season.

ANDREW HITCHCOCK had 21 points and NICK BERHALTER added 13 points as the Sultans improved to 12-0 at home this season.

Although the Sultans appear to be in the fight for a league crown, no slip-ups are allowed against teams they are supposed the defeat. Santana sits precariously inside the SDCIF Division 3 playoff bubble.

The upstart Sultans improved to 2-0 in the GVL (14-8 overall), putting them on pace for a collision showdown with first-place league favorite Mount Miguel (18-4, 3-0 GVL) on Friday at 7 p.m.

El Cajon Valley (10-9, 0-3 GVL) isn’t in action again until next Tuesday when it will host El Capitan (7-11, 0-2 GVL).

 

GROSSMONT 68, VALHALLA 43 – The Foothillers won on the road for their first Grossmont Hills League win of the season.

Grossmont (10-10, 1-2 GHL) will host first-place Granite Hills (13-5, 3-0 GHL) on Friday at 7 p.m.

Valhalla (5-15, 0-3 GHL) will be at Steele Canyon (7-6, 1-2 GHL) on Friday at 7 p.m., but first will host El Capitan (7-11) in a non-league contest on Wednesday at 5:30.

 

MOUNTAIN EMPIRE 75, BORREGO SPRINGS 30 – The Red Hawks won their Sunset League opener.

Mountain Empire improved to 7-9 overall and will face San Diego Academy (8-10, 2-1 Sunset) in a league game at home on Friday at 5:30 p.m.
